John Singer Sargent 1884 This portrait captures the elegance and sophistication of Mrs. Kate A. Moore, skillfully rendered by John Singer Sargent. The composition features a woman seated on a bed with her hands clasped in front of her, adorned in a dress and pearl necklace. Behind her is a vibrant red wall that adds to the painting's dramatic effect. portrait 177 x 111 cm Mrs. Kate A. More

Beatrice Goelet, painted in 1890 by John Singer Sargent, exemplifies Impressionism's luminous realism. This portrait depicts a young girl dressed lavishly, gazing downward beside a birdcage – a testament to Sargent’s skill and Victorian refinement.
